Median Sale Price

The midpoint price of all homes sold in the past month. Half sold for more, half for less.

$215,000

-4.4%

Days on Market

How long the typical home sits on the market before going under contract. Lower is better for sellers.

173

+86%

Price per Sq Ft

Average cost per square foot of living space. Useful for comparing homes of different sizes.

$193

Sale-to-List Ratio

How close homes sell to their asking price. Above 100% means bidding wars; below means negotiation room.

98%

Months of Supply

How long it would take to sell all current listings at the current pace. Under 3 months favors sellers; over 6 favors buyers.

4

Balanced

Competitiveness

Overall market competition based on offers per listing, days on market, and sale-to-list ratio.
Not Very Competitive

Sold Above List

Percentage of homes that sold for more than their list price.

12.5%

Room to negotiate

Price Drops

Percentage of active listings that had a price reduction.

25%

Pricing matters

Pending in 2 Weeks

Percentage of listings that went under contract within 14 days.

14.3%

Slower pace
